Recoverable section steel and wood combined column base and mounting method thereof
The invention relates to the field of building construction, and discloses a recoverable section steel and wood combined column base and a mounting method thereof. The column base comprises a concretefoundation, a combined wood column, cross beams, column base sleeves, in-column sleeves, pre-pulling steel cables, stay cables and inter-column diagonal braces, and the bottom of the column base sleeve is poured into the concrete foundation. Wood column bodies are inserted into the column base sleeves, and the in-column sleeves are sleeved with the middles of the wood column bodies. The adjacentcolumn base sleeves and the in-column sleeves are connected through the cross beams and the pre-pulling steel cables, one end of each stay cable is fixedly connected with a stay embedded part, and theother end of each stay cable is fixedly connected with the corresponding wood column body. One end of each inter-column diagonal brace is fixedly connected with the column base sleeve, and the otherend of each inter-column diagonal brace is fixedly connected with the in-column sleeve on the adjacent wood column. The wood column bodies form a lattice type structure, and the bending bearing capacity is greatly improved; the wood column bodies are connected through the pre-pulling steel cables and the cross beams, so that the structural rigidity is improved; the stay cables provide a post-earthquake recovery function, and the structural stability is improved while the inter-column diagonal braces serve as main energy dissipation components.
